From 3D CAD to Engineering Drawings
Upload a STEP, STP, IGES or FreeCAD file. Marathon OS analyzes the geometry, selects drawing views, plans section cuts and generates 2D drawing sheets in PDF, SVG and DXF formats.

Transparency
Powered by Marathon OS
Every 2D technical drawing on Marathon OS is produced by our automated pipeline. Your 3D model is rendered from multiple angles, then Marathon OS analyses the geometry to plan views, section cuts, dimensions, and sheet layout before FreeCAD generates the final drawing files.
Intelligent view selection
The AI reviews rendered views of your model and picks the most informative orthographic, section, and detail views for the drawing set.
Automatic dimensioning
Critical dimensions are identified and placed on each sheet so manufacturing and inspection teams get usable drawings without manual drafting.
Component identification
Parts and assemblies are analysed so components can be reflected in the drawing configuration and bill of materials where applicable.
Human review recommended
Always verify critical dimensions against your source CAD before release to production — AI accelerates drafting, not engineering sign-off.

What CAD file formats are supported?
We support all major 3D CAD formats: STEP (.stp, .step), IGES (.igs, .iges), FreeCAD (.FCStd), and most standard exchange formats. If you have a proprietary format from SolidWorks, Fusion 360, or CATIA, export it as STEP first — it's the most widely supported format and preserves all geometry accurately.
How accurate are the AI-generated dimensions?
The dimensions are extracted directly from the 3D geometry, so they reflect the actual model measurements accurately. The AI also selects which dimensions are most critical for manufacturing. However, we always recommend verifying dimensions against your original model before sending to manufacture — especially for tight tolerances or safety-critical parts.
What does the pipeline actually do in 4 minutes?
After uploading, our system: (1) renders 6 standard views of your model (front, back, top, bottom, left, right, isometric, with hidden lines); (2) sends these for AI analysis which reviews the geometry and writes a complete drawing plan including view selection, section cuts, and dimension placement; (3) drives FreeCAD TechDraw to generate all sheets per the AI's plan; and (4) exports all formats simultaneously. You receive a download link when complete.
Are these drawings suitable for manufacturing?
The drawings follow standard engineering drawing conventions (ISO / ASME) and include title blocks, projection symbols, and tolerances. They are suitable as a starting point for manufacturing documentation. For aerospace, medical, or regulated industries, a qualified draftsperson should review and sign off on the drawings before use in production.
